How they compare
Yemen currently reports 0.0% against 0.0% in Bahamas, a difference of 0.0%.
That makes Yemen's figure about 1.1 times Bahamas's.
Across all 36 years both countries report, Yemen has been ahead every year.
Bahamas ranks 144th and Yemen ranks 141st of 235 countries.
